Output 2661000d1525185b78a669716a3d8ba90c5ed47ff60b0b0eab3e63ca3adf64ae:0

value
706120
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8e587dd4b4ea4d291c5d7c8a8d5597426c4439cf OP_EQUALVERIFY OP_CHECKSIG
address
1DyexjrzXwuayXAdGEs4ah9DaQ2JzAuKdi
transaction
2661000d1525185b78a669716a3d8ba90c5ed47ff60b0b0eab3e63ca3adf64ae
spent
true